1. Snaptroid vs Other Snapchat Spy Tools: A High-Level Comparison

There are many tools that claim to let you spy on Snapchat. But not all of them are the same. Let’s group them into clear categories.

First, there are fake or untrustworthy tools like Snaptroid. These tools promise big things. They say you can see private stories, read deleted messages, view “My Eyes Only” folders, or even hack into someone’s account without them knowing. Snaptroid is often shown in ads on TikTok or websites. It claims to let you download stories secretly, view chats without alerts, or save snaps in HD. But in reality, most reviews and tests show that Snaptroid does not work as promised. Many people say it leads to scam pages where you have to fill out surveys, download risky files, or enter personal info. This can give you malware (bad software that harms your phone), steal your data, or even take money from you. Sites promoting Snaptroid often use fake loading bars or endless “verification” steps to trick users.

Other fake tools use the same tricks. They promise easy Snapchat hacks but end up being scams. They play on curiosity and make you think hacking is simple.

Next, there are legitimate monitoring tools. These are safe and made for good reasons, like parents watching their kids. Snapchat has its own official tool called Snapchat Family Center. It lets parents see who their teen is friends with, who they chat with (but not read the messages), and how much time they spend on the app. Parents can also see location sharing if the teen agrees, set content limits, and get reports on daily use. This tool respects privacy—no one can read private chats or see encrypted content.

Other trusted apps include Bark and Qustodio. These are parental control apps that work on phones. They can alert parents to risky words or behavior in Snapchat (and other apps). They do not hack accounts. They use phone permissions to monitor activity safely. These tools are legal, come from real companies, and focus on protection, not spying.

Then, there are third-party apps with limited access. Some claim to show basic info like public stories or profile views. But they cannot break Snapchat’s security. Snapchat uses strong end-to-end encryption, so private snaps and messages stay hidden from outsiders.

What sets these apart? Fake tools like Snaptroid use tricks to fool people and often lead to danger. Legitimate tools like Family Center or Bark are safe, legal, and built to help without breaking rules. Using fake spy tools can break laws on privacy, get your device infected, or even lead to account bans. Official tools keep everything transparent and ethical.

4. The Reality of Snapchat’s Security: Why “Hacking” Will Never Work

Snapchat is built to be secure. It uses end-to-end encryption. This means snaps and messages are locked so only the sender and receiver can see them. Even Snapchat cannot read private content. Features like “My Eyes Only” add extra passwords for hidden folders.

No third-party tool can break this. Tools like Snaptroid cannot access private data. They cannot show deleted messages, hack accounts, or spy on encrypted snaps. Claims are false.

These tools prey on curiosity. They use fake promises to get you to download bad files or share info. Risks include:

  • Malware and spyware on your phone.
  • Phishing scams stealing passwords or money.
  • Data theft selling your info.
  • Account bans or legal trouble.

Many reviews call Snaptroid a scam. It leads to survey traps or risky downloads with no real results.

5. Safe Ways to Monitor Snapchat Without Hacking or Spying

You do not need hacks to stay safe. Use official and trusted methods.

Snapchat Family Center is the best start for parents. Set it up in the app:

  • See friends list and new friends.
  • View who your teen chats with (no message reading).
  • Check time spent on chats, snaps, Spotlight, etc.
  • Share location and set limits.

It builds trust—no secrets or risks.

Trusted parental apps like Bark and Qustodio help too. They scan for dangers across apps, including Snapchat. They alert you to bullying, depression signs, or risky chats. They are legal and focus on safety.

The best way? Talk openly. Teach kids about safe social media use. Build trust so they share problems themselves. Open conversations beat spying every time.
